Vicksburg to Pensacola

Updated: 29 May 2026

The journey from Vicksburg to Pensacola spans approximately 320 miles, primarily utilizing I-20 East and I-10 East. You will navigate through the outskirts of Jackson before heading south toward the Gulf Coast. The drive typically takes 5 hours under normal traffic conditions. This route transitions from the Mississippi River bluffs to the white sand beaches of the Florida Panhandle. Expect significant traffic near the Mobile Bay bridge during peak holiday weekends.

Things to Do in Pensacola
1
National Naval Aviation Museum
Located at NAS Pensacola, this museum features over 150 restored aircraft. Admission is free to the public.
2
Palafox Street
The historic heart of downtown Pensacola offers local boutiques and dining. It is the center of the city's nightlife.
3
Pensacola Beach
Famous for its emerald-green waters and quartz sand. Parking is available at Casino Beach.
4
Fort Pickens
A historic military fort located on Santa Rosa Island. It offers excellent views of the Gulf of Mexico.
